]> git.tdb.fi Git - libs/gui.git/blobdiff - source/input/bindings.h
Add decorations for things which should be exported from the library
[libs/gui.git] / source / input / bindings.h
index 01db8108d0c2482b54055ef97e502fb123c68f66..bafd3bad97f80ecc19ecbbff2bf095f6bb60ce36 100644 (file)
@@ -2,6 +2,7 @@
 #define MSP_INPUT_BINDINGS_H_
 
 #include <msp/datafile/objectloader.h>
+#include <msp/graphics/mspgui_api.h>
 #include <msp/strings/lexicalcast.h>
 #include "control.h"
 #include "device.h"
@@ -12,10 +13,10 @@ namespace Input {
 
 class ControlScheme;
 
-class Bindings
+class MSPGUI_API Bindings
 {
 public:
-       class Loader: public DataFile::ObjectLoader<Bindings>
+       class MSPGUI_API Loader: public DataFile::ObjectLoader<Bindings>
        {
        private:
                static ActionMap shared_actions;